Ideal Maine artist's retreat, next to Frenchman Bay Conservancy and near Acadia

This charming 1790’s 2-bedroom/1-bath farmhouse Cape possessing many original, rustic features and a glorious Southern exposure makes an ideal retreat for artists, hikers, or anyone seeking natural beauty with peace and quiet. Smell the pines or watch the beautiful fall colors while enjoying a cup of coffee or a glass of wine surrounded by flowers in the stonewalled courtyard. Hike on the trails within the 300-acre Frenchman’s Bay Conservancy Long Ledges Preserve adjacent to the home; or play golf on the Blink Bonnie golf course in Sorrento only 3-miles away. Kayak at the nearby Tunk Lake recreational area, or on the sea at Tidal Falls. Just minutes away you can buy lobster at Tracy’s or the off-the-boat choice of Winter Harbor Lobster Coop. This fully equipped home (including high speed internet and wood stove) sits on a country road with thirty-five acres of land containing mature gardens, forest, three fields, and 1400 feet of pristine Flanders stream frontage. You will share the land with Maine wildlife including deer, wild turkeys, and hummingbirds. The newly renovated bath contains a walk-in shower. The magnificent Schoodic Peninsula section of Acadia National Park with its numerous biking and hiking trails is 15 minutes away by car; while the shops and art galleries of Bar Harbor and Blue Hill are 45 minutes or less away. Come experience the idyllic Maine life by spending a week or more at this historic home.

About the area

Sullivan

Located in Sullivan, this farm stay is in a rural area. Bar Harbor Whale Watching is a popular attraction and the area's natural beauty can be seen at Acadia National Park's Visitors Center and Cadillac Mountain. Seacoast Fun Park and Wild Acadia Fun Park are also worth visiting. Power boating and fishing offer great chances to get out on the surrounding water, or you can seek out an adventure with hiking and ecotours nearby.
